Ross Lagerwall <rosslagerw...@gmail.com> added the comment: >From the FreeBSD 6.4 buildbot: """ [172/356/2] test_signal error: 'NoneType' object has no attribute 'si_signo' error: False is not true test test_signal failed -- multiple errors occurred; run in verbose mode for details Re-running test test_signal in verbose mode test_getsignal (test.test_signal.PosixTests) ... ok test_out_of_range_signal_number_raises_error (test.test_signal.PosixTests) ... ok test_setting_signal_handler_to_none_raises_error (test.test_signal.PosixTests) ... ok test_main (test.test_signal.InterProcessSignalTests) ... skipped 'inter process signals not reliable (do not mix well with threading) on freebsd6' test_pending (test.test_signal.WakeupSignalTests) ... ok test_pthread_kill_main_thread (test.test_signal.WakeupSignalTests) ... ok test_signum (test.test_signal.WakeupSignalTests) ... ok test_wakeup_fd_during (test.test_signal.WakeupSignalTests) ... ok test_wakeup_fd_early (test.test_signal.WakeupSignalTests) ... ok test_siginterrupt_off (test.test_signal.SiginterruptTest) ... ok test_siginterrupt_on (test.test_signal.SiginterruptTest) ... ok test_without_siginterrupt (test.test_signal.SiginterruptTest) ... ok test_itimer_exc (test.test_signal.ItimerTest) ... ok test_itimer_prof (test.test_signal.ItimerTest) ... skipped 'itimer not reliable (does not mix well with threading) on freebsd6' test_itimer_real (test.test_signal.ItimerTest) ... ok test_itimer_virtual (test.test_signal.ItimerTest) ... skipped 'itimer not reliable (does not mix well with threading) on some BSDs.' test_issue9324 (test.test_signal.WindowsSignalTests) ... skipped 'Windows specific' test_pthread_kill (test.test_signal.PendingSignalsTests) ... ok test_pthread_sigmask (test.test_signal.PendingSignalsTests) ... ok test_pthread_sigmask_arguments (test.test_signal.PendingSignalsTests) ... ok test_sigpending (test.test_signal.PendingSignalsTests) ... ok test_sigpending_empty (test.test_signal.PendingSignalsTests) ... ok test_sigtimedwait (test.test_signal.PendingSignalsTests) ... ok test_sigtimedwait_negative_timeout (test.test_signal.PendingSignalsTests) ... ok test_sigtimedwait_poll (test.test_signal.PendingSignalsTests) ... error: 'NoneType' object has no attribute 'si_signo' FAIL test_sigtimedwait_timeout (test.test_signal.PendingSignalsTests) ... ok test_sigwait (test.test_signal.PendingSignalsTests) ... ok test_sigwait_thread (test.test_signal.PendingSignalsTests) ... ok test_sigwaitinfo (test.test_signal.PendingSignalsTests) ... ok test_sigwaitinfo_interrupted (test.test_signal.PendingSignalsTests) ... error: False is not true FAIL
====================================================================== FAIL: test_sigtimedwait_poll (test.test_signal.PendingSignalsTests) ---------------------------------------------------------------------- Traceback (most recent call last): File "/usr/home/db3l/buildarea/3.x.bolen-freebsd/build/Lib/test/test_signal.py", line 685, in test_sigtimedwait_poll self.wait_helper(test, self.handler, signal.SIGALRM) File "/usr/home/db3l/buildarea/3.x.bolen-freebsd/build/Lib/test/test_signal.py", line 645, in wait_helper self.assertEqual(os.waitpid(pid, 0), (pid, 0)) AssertionError: Tuples differ: (55455, 256) != (55455, 0) First differing element 1: 256 0 - (55455, 256) ? ^^^ + (55455, 0) ? ^ ====================================================================== FAIL: test_sigwaitinfo_interrupted (test.test_signal.PendingSignalsTests) ---------------------------------------------------------------------- Traceback (most recent call last): File "/usr/home/db3l/buildarea/3.x.bolen-freebsd/build/Lib/test/test_signal.py", line 721, in test_sigwaitinfo_interrupted self.wait_helper(test, self.alarm_handler, signal.SIGUSR1) File "/usr/home/db3l/buildarea/3.x.bolen-freebsd/build/Lib/test/test_signal.py", line 645, in wait_helper self.assertEqual(os.waitpid(pid, 0), (pid, 0)) AssertionError: Tuples differ: (55460, 256) != (55460, 0) First differing element 1: 256 0 - (55460, 256) ? ^^^ + (55460, 0) ? ^ """ @Victor, you've had some experience with fixing signals on the FreeBSD 6 buildbot. Have you got any ideas as to what the cause of this may be? ---------- _______________________________________ Python tracker <rep...@bugs.python.org> <http://bugs.python.org/issue12303> _______________________________________ _______________________________________________ Python-bugs-list mailing list Unsubscribe: http://mail.python.org/mailman/options/python-bugs-list/archive%40mail-archive.com